Ruby on Rails, der netop er lanceret i version 3, er blevet endevendt, så det i dag er endnu bedre at arbejde med end tidligere.
”Det har været to år undervejs, så de har været hele vejen rundt i alle krinkelkrogene og lavet det hele om,” forklarer Nina Jansen, der bruger Ruby on Rails til at udvikle specialløsninger for virksomheder.
Hun foreslår udviklere at følge med på http://railscasts.com/tags/27, hvor der er videoer med guider til de nye funktioner, der blandt andet giver bedre router-funktioner, hvor man let kan koble nye moduler på subdomæner.
Det er danskeren David Heinemeier Hansson, der står bag Ruby on Rails (RoR).
RoR er et open source udviklerværktøj for programmeringssproget Ruby. Navnet betyder, at Ruby kører på skinner med RoR, og det har mange udviklere verden over haft glæde af de sidste fem år.
Blandt kendte hjemmesider, der er kodet i Ruby, er Twitter og amerikanske Yellow Pages. Twitters backend er dog ikke længere udviklet i Ruby.
Værktøjet kan give udviklerne frie hænder, forklarer Nina Jansen.
”Det er kræs. Det er sådan noget, der er lækkert at lege med for nørder,” siger Nina Jansen.
Som noget nyt er RoR blevet lagt sammen med et andet udviklerværktøj, Merb, som egentlig er mere simpelt end RoR.
Fusionen har gjort Ruby on Rails bedre, vurderer Nina Jansen.
”Det er sådan, at med kode, så når der kommer nye øjne på, så hjælper det ofte. Man kan have stirret sig blindt på noget,” siger Nina Jansen.
Derfor byder Ruby on Rails nu både på de meget avancerede muligheder og Merbs simple og lette løsninger, siger Nina Jansen.
Nina Jansen har udviklet et væld af it-løsninger med Ruby on Rails.
Lige nu arbejder hun på en Facebook-applikation, Gruvi, hvor brugere kan se filmtrailere og anbefale dem. Når filmen kommer i biografen, hvor du bor, kan man så se, hvilke venner man kan tage med ind og se filmen sammen med. Tidligere har Nina Jansen lavet en ERP-løsning for en aktør på det danske arbejdsmarked, Cube. Nogen vil desuden måske kende hende som entusiastisk deltager i X-faktor og twitter-kendis.